Russia aims to knock out Ukraine s power grid in new wave of attacks

Russia launched a fresh wave of missile and drone attacks against Ukraine between March 21-25, hitting the country's critical infrastructure heavier than ever before. A day after, Russia launched a new missile attack on Kyiv. Experts agree that Moscow's goal is to knock out the country's power grid.

6-year-old girl and 48-year-old man killed in Russian strike on Velykyi Burluk – photo

Russian occupation forces struck the village of Velykyi Burluk in Kupiansk district (Kharkiv Oblast) with guided aerial bombs at around 16:50 on 28 February, killing two people.
